Inspect and Clean the Locking Mechanism

Start by unplugging your mixer and removing the attachment. Use a soft brush or cloth to clear debris, flour, or grease from the latch and the socket. For stubborn grime, gently soak a cloth in warm soapy water and wipe thoroughly. I once disassembled my hand mixer, discovering dried batter blocking the latch, which a thorough cleaning fixed instantly, restoring perfect lock-in.

Check Compatibility and Wear

Ensure your whisk attachment matches your mixer brand and model. Cross-compatibility often leads to fitting issues. If your attachment is old or shows signs of bent or worn parts, consider replacing it with a compatible and durable alternative. Adjust the Locking Latch with Proper Tools

If the latch is misaligned, gently realign it with a small flat-head screwdriver or pliers. Be cautious; applying too much force can damage the latch or casing. For instance, I gently nudged a misaligned latch back into place on my mixer, which then snapped securely without issues. Use visual guides or manufacturer instructions to ensure correct positioning.

Test for Debris and Obstructions Regularly

Prevent future issues by routinely cleaning the latch and socket areas after baking sessions. Residual flour or dough particles can cause the mechanism to jam. I set a monthly cleaning reminder, especially after heavy baking days, ensuring my whisk locks smoothly each time. Remember, a clean locking system is less prone to failure and prolongs your attachment’s lifespan.

Replace Faulty Parts for Long-Term Reliability

If the latch is broken or permanently misaligned, consult the manufacturer or trusted repair shops for replacement parts. Installing a new latch or socket might seem daunting, but it’s cost-effective compared to buying a new attachment or mixer. Prioritize Routine Cleaning for Longevity

One of the most effective ways to ensure your hand mixer, whisk attachments, or stand mixer keeps working flawlessly is regular, thorough cleaning. After each baking session, disassemble the attachments and wipe down all moving parts with a damp cloth, paying close attention to the latch areas and socket interfaces. This prevents buildup of flour, grease, or batter that can cause locking issues or motor strain. Additionally, consider deep-cleaning with a mixture of warm water and a mild detergent weekly, as outlined in the deep-cleaning guide. Consistency in maintenance extends the lifespan of your equipment and minimizes unexpected breakdowns.

Maintain Your Mixer’s Gearing and Motor Systems

Many users overlook internal components but neglecting these can lead to costly repairs down the line. Periodically, consult the manufacturer’s guidelines or reliable repair resources to inspect gear and motor health. For example, referring to this detailed review helps me identify when my machine may be overloading or overheating. Using the correct speed settings during prolonged mixing sessions also reduces unnecessary strain. I recommend setting your mixer to a low or medium speed when kneading dense doughs for extended periods to prevent motor burnout.
